Transaction 514d9943df19701d4d5c0058b7da0037af59ae96f07257cae243612263c39085

2 Input
2 Outputs
  • 514d9943df19701d4d5c0058b7da0037af59ae96f07257cae243612263c39085:0
  • value  21150000
    address  35QXEmpE1U2VoBAtvBTTEiyZd1cVCMPSkz
  • 514d9943df19701d4d5c0058b7da0037af59ae96f07257cae243612263c39085:1
  • value  28341342
    address  17FcW2XcBxcgv6yCdwVqCRAECR2NB5vPSw